Call for Proposals 2026: Indo-Swiss Joint Research Programme (ISJRP)
The Indian Council of Social Science Research (ICSSR) and the Swiss National Science Foundation (SNSF) are proud to announce the 2026 call for Joint Research Projects (JRPs). This bilateral initiative is designed to foster high-level academic collaboration between researchers in India and Switzerland, supporting projects that address pressing social, ethical, and economic challenges.
Strategic Research Themes for 2026
To be eligible, proposals must fall under one of the following four thematic areas in the field of social sciences:
- Digital Governance & AI Ethics: Focusing on the social impact of Artificial Intelligence and frameworks for ethical digital governance.
- Inequality, Justice, and Inclusion: Researching systemic inequalities and mechanisms for social justice.
- Mobility and Social Integration: Studying migration patterns, urban mobility, and the integration of diverse social groups.
- Economic Transformation: Analyzing the shifts in global and local economies due to technological and social changes.
Funding and Duration
The programme provides substantial financial support to facilitate long-term collaborative research:
- Project Duration: Exactly 36 months (3 years).
- Indian Side (ICSSR): Up to ₹25 Lakhs per project.
- Swiss Side (SNSF): Up to CHF 300,000 per project.
- Capacity: A total of 10 joint projects will be funded under this call.
Eligibility Criteria
- Partnership: Each proposal must be led by at least one Principal Investigator (PI) based in India and one PI based in Switzerland.
- Qualifications: Indian applicants must hold a Ph.D. and be employed in a recognized academic or research institution.
- Restrictions: Each applicant may submit only one proposal as a Principal Investigator for this call.
Important Dates & Deadlines
- Call Opening Date: January 8, 2026
- Submission Deadline: April 8, 2026 (17:00 CEST / 8:30 PM IST)
- Funding Decision: Expected by the end of 2026.
- Earliest Project Start: January 1, 2027.
How to Apply
The application process requires coordination between both the Swiss and Indian partners:
- Joint Submission (SNSF Portal): The primary proposal must be jointly prepared and submitted via the SNSF Portal by the Swiss PI. All Indian team members must also create an account on the portal.
- Indian Submission (ICSSR): The Indian PI must submit the complete proposal (identical to the one on the SNSF portal) as a single consolidated PDF to ICSSR via email at adinchargeics@gmail.com.
- Hard Copy Requirement: One (1) hard copy of the final proposal must be sent to the ICSSR office in New Delhi via Speed Post.
